Integration and Shared Services Manager
POSITION SUMMARY:
The Integration and Shared Services Manager manages the teams affording enterprise/cross SBU support to ONEIL’s mission to develop high-quality product support information and focuses on maximizing its value to our customers over its life cycle. The Integration and Shared Services Manager develops and executes enterprise processes for the shared services across the SBUs. The Manager also provides integrated metrics for both the shared services and SBUs.
This role requires an overall understanding of the processes, methodologies, and services ONEIL offers to its customers. It involves implementing enterprise templates, processes, procedures, and guidelines, for share services. This position will have responsibility for defining and tracking metrics for productivity of each team within Shared Services, as well as developing trending reports and providing input towards continual improvement. This position will work with the CFOO and SBU managers to schedule needed resources to meet contractual requirements. This role will oversee a large and diverse staff and work with the team in performing day-to-day activities for assigned projects.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
Establish and implement standards, best practices, and enterprise templates, processes, procedures, and guidelines, for share services
Establish and support department and corporate standards for the organizations business plan
Perform monthly, quarterly, yearling trending report analysis, as required
Work closely with executive management and the SBUs to ensure methods and standards are adhered to and the program requirements are met
Collaborates with SBU managers to ensure personnel are shifted appropriately, depending on changing project deadlines
Coordinate, allocate, and schedule resources across project teams
Identify and implement other resource needs as required
Mentor, train, and develop direct reports, assess strengths and weakness and ensure continual improvement and development
Resolve team or program conflicts
Establish and maintain standard processes and procedures of shared services for the organization

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
Education:
Bachelor of Science (BS) or Arts (BA) degree in a technical field or equivalent work experience is required
Experience:
Minimum of four to six (4-6) years of experience managing large-scale projects across multiple disciplines is required
Minimum of two (2) years of experience in the Aerospace, Commercial, or Defense industry is required
Technical Experience:
Intermediate-level of proficiency with Microsoft Word, Excel, and SharePoint
Experience with development and support of organization processes, standards, and procedures
Experience with leading projects and personnel resources
